The Fact Check deals with the most important question: is X true?
Physical Therapist Alexis M. Léveillé (@nobullshitphysio), Chiropractor Eliud Sierra (@the_rehab_chiro) and Physiotherapist Diego Hidalgo (@skepticalphysio) and frequent expert guests will try to shed light on controversial topics related to fitness, nutrition, physical therapy and other healthcare-related fields.
It is said that “The world wants to be deceived, so let it be deceived” as seen in the Latin phrase “Mundus vult decipi, ergo decipiatur”.
We reject this premise and aim to create a path built on truth and trust for those open to break free from the biases of our mind.
